			<content:encoded><![CDATA[<p><em><strong>by Terry Bender</strong></em></p>
<p>Chris Johnson, the Tennessee Titans running back who is on pace to break Eric Dickerson&#8217;s rushing record this season, was in Miami and was told by Joey Porter, among others, that Ted Ginn, Jr, is a faster runner.  Wow!  I&#8217;d love to see that race &#8211; Chris Johnson is truly a burner, but Ted Ginn Jr is no slouch either.</p>
<p>Johnson said the race was arranged at a party last off-season attended by Ginn, Dolphins teammate Joey Porter and other NFL players.</p>
<p>&#8220;Him and Joey Porter were talking about how he could beat me,&#8221; Johnson said. &#8220;When it came down to it, he was a no-show.&#8221;</p>
<p>Ginn said the idea for the race didn&#8217;t come from him or Johnson.</p>
<p>&#8220;It wasn&#8217;t anything like I didn&#8217;t show up,&#8221; Ginn said. &#8220;It wasn&#8217;t like I went to him to say, &#8216;Let&#8217;s race.&#8217; There were some guys at the party who wanted to say who was faster, so they started the rumour. It&#8217;s not like I&#8217;m denying it or I&#8217;m scared of him.&#8221;</p>
<p>So who&#8217;s faster?</p>
<p>&#8220;I feel like I could beat him,&#8221; Ginn said. &#8220;He feels like he could beat me.&#8221;</p>
<p>Johnson was less diplomatic when asked if he&#8217;s faster than Ginn.</p>
<p>&#8220;That&#8217;s not even a legitimate question,&#8221; Johnson said.</p>
<p>Is Johnson faster than Olympic champion Usain Bolt?</p>
<p>&#8220;That&#8217;s a better question,&#8221; Johnson said. &#8220;I think I would beat him like in the 50.&#8221;</p>
<p>Dolphins linebacker Channing Crowder declined to side with his teammate. He said Johnson would beat Ginn &#8211; and perhaps Bolt, too.</p>
<p>&#8220;He might roll Bolt in the 100,&#8221; Crowder said. &#8220;Y&#8217;all don&#8217;t know how fast that boy is. He is fast, fast, fast. Flat-out FAST &#8211; capital letters.&#8221;</p>
<p>Johnson has rushed for 1,626 yards this season and could become the sixth player to reach the 2,000 milestone. He had a time of 4.24 in the 40-yard dash at the NFL Combine last year.</p>
<p>Ginn is a former national prep champion in the high hurdles who played at Ohio State.</p>
<p>&#8220;He&#8217;s pretty fast,&#8221; Johnson said. &#8220;But a lot of people get it mistaken at the conference he played at. Was it the Big Ten? They&#8217;re a slow conference. They don&#8217;t have fast guys in that conference. It automatically makes him look like he&#8217;s a real fast guy.&#8221;</p>
<p>Johnson said he has never taken part in the sort of challenge race arranged with Ginn.</p>
<p>&#8220;They say they want to,&#8221; he said, &#8220;but they end up backing out.&#8221;</p>
